General Christopher Cavoli, the head of U.S. European Command, warned this week that Russiaβs military has grown stronger and has recovered faster from its war in Ukraine than the U.S. thought was possible. Cavoli, who is also the supreme allied commander of Europe at the Western security alliance NATO, made the remarks Wednesday during a House Armed Services hearing on National Security Challenges in Europe. βWith the help of the United States, and invaluable help from other allies and partners, Ukraine has inflicted significant damage upon the Russian military,β he...
